Why Grad Rates Matter

The faster you graduate, the less it will cost.

The life of a college student is awesome. But it's also expensive. Every year you spend at college costs money.

If saving money is important, look for a college that fits you well and provides the support you need to finish your degree on-time.

It's okay to change majors, repeat a class to improve your grade, or take some extra classes that interest you. But it's going to cost you. Ask colleges what support they offer to help you plot a course to graduating on time.
